你查询的IP:[121.4.66.154]  地理位置:中国–上海–上海

最新查询124.42.155.7 119.57.2.62 202.92.64.243 59.108.245.176 117.100.244.2 202.92.11.145 220.231.115.41 60.252.85.50 218.76.208.164 121.4.66.154 121.192.103.94 203.208.245.178 123.98.234.24 120.64.192.185 202.160.176.57 120.24.244.44 202.38.140.44 161.207.215.158 222.176.148.198 218.118.27.7 210.15.128.3 203.207.128.100 119.4.222.88 125.112.160.22 61.232.192.234 116.193.16.181 122.136.5.191 117.21.100.60 119.248.58.93 123.103.140.4 116.58.208.28